College Hill Forum (CHF) Officers
- President – Preside at monthly membership meetings and monthly board meetings, calling the meetings to order. Develop agenda for both meetings with input from and in collaboration with the board. Build relationships in the community (residents, organizations and stakeholders) and City Council (members, elected officials and administration). Appoint Chairs of committees in conjunction with board of directors. Communicate regularly with Committee Chairs.
- Vice President (VP) – Work closely with the President on regular matters of the Forum. Serves as liaison to committee chairs who create action plans for their individual committees. Works with rest of the Board to suggest and consider strategies to meet the needs of the neighborhood, including possible additional new subcommittees if needed. The VP normally attends monthly City Council Neighborhoods Committee either in person, by Zoom or via watching City Cable broadcasts and reports updates and/or opportunities back to the President and the Board. The VP also normally attends scheduled Invest in Neighborhoods monthly (currently via Zoom), reporting similar updates and/or opportunities back to the President and the Board. Presides over monthly CHF membership and board meetings in absence of the President. In collaboration with the rest of the Board, build good relationships with residents and other CH organizations for the good of the community.
- Secretary -Keep the minutes of all membership and board meetings. Create copies of current agenda and previous membership meetings minutes and distribute same to attendees at each meeting. Keep records of all correspondence and non-financial records of CHF. May assume oversight of the Communications Committee at the discretion and request of the President.
- Treasurer – Responsible for the funds of the organization. Report to each membership meeting a summary of the funds status of the organization. Maintain accurate financial records of all receipts and disbursements. Work in conjunction with organization’s CPA. Work with the Neighborhood Support Program (NSP) Committee Chair to assure adherence to NSP requirements, method of payment (or repayment), reconcile planned and /or ctual expenditures, etc. Oversee receipt and disbursement of AIG Trust funds. Alert President to any upcoming recurring expenses, absence of expected invoices, etc.
